Abstract:
본 발명은 DEV&DESS 모델을 동일한 linear hybrid automata로 변환하는 방법을 개시한다. 본 발명에 따르면, DEV&DESS 모델의 이산 입출력 셋, 연속 입출력 셋, 이산 상태 및 연속 상태에 대응되는 변수 셋 X를 생성하고, 경과 시간(elapsed time) 및 시간 확장 함수(time advanced function)를 추가하는 단계-상기 변수 셋 X는 각 원소를 나타내는 이산 입력 변수, 이산 출력 변수, 연속 입력 변수, 연속 출력 변수, 이산 상태 변수 및 연속 상태 변수 x를 포함함-; (b) 이산 입력 오토마타(Discrete input automata: DIA)를 생성하는 단계-상기 DIA 생성 단계에서 상기 경과 시간 및 시간 확장 함수에 대한 불변 조건 및 상기 경과 시간에 대한 플로우 조건이 추가됨-; (c) 상기 DEV&DESS 모델의 페이즈(phase)에 1:1로 대응되는 상태 셋 V 및 플로우 조건 함수(flow condition function)를 생성하는 단계; (d) 상태 이벤트(state event)에 대한 내부 전이 함수 및 이산 출력 함수를 변환하는 단계; (e) 외부 전이 함수를 변환하는 단계; (f) 시간 이벤트에 대한 내부 전이 함수 및 이산 출력 함수를 변환하는 단계; 및 (g) 초기 조건을 상기 변환된 변수 및 상태에 상응하게 변환하는 단계를 포함하는 것을 특징으로 하는 모델 변환 방법이 제공된다.
Abstract:
The present invention discloses a method to convert a DEV&DESS model into the same linear hybrid automata. According to the present invention, provided is a model converting method including a step of generating a discrete input/output set, a consecutive input/output set, and a variable set X corresponding to a discrete state and consecutive state for the DEV&DESS model and adding elapsed time and a time advanced function - the variable set X includes a discrete input variable, a discrete output variable, a consecutive input variable, a consecutive output variable, a discrete state variable, and a consecutive state variable x - ; (b) a step of generating discrete input automata (DIA) - an unchangeable condition about the elapsed time and the time advanced function and a flow condition about the elapsed time are added during the DIA generating step -; (c) a step of generating a state set V corresponding to a phase of the DEV&DESS one to one and a flow condition function; (d) a step of converting an internal transfer function and a discrete output function about a state event; (e) a step of converting an external transfer function; (f) a step of converting an internal transfer function and a discrete output function about a time event; and (g) a step of converting an initial condition into what corresponding to the converted variable and state.